FinOps AI / ML Engineer Manager
About the Role
Accenture's Cloud Advisory practice is a market leader in helping global enterprises achieve measurable financial and operational value from their cloud investments. Our FinOps and Cloud Economics teams combine rigorous financial governance with automation, AI, and deep technical expertise to drive sustained savings and speed-to-value across AWS, Azure, and Google Cloud. We are a collaborative team of architects, engineers, financial analysts, and delivery experts who partner with world-class clients to transform how they manage, optimize, and govern cloud spend.
You are a skilled solution architect and delivery leader with 8–12 years in cloud engineering, AI automation, or platform architecture, including 3–5 years leading FinOps automation programs. You are energized by building agentic AI systems that drive real cost governance outcomes and thrive guiding squads to ship production-grade automations across multi-cloud environments.
Responsibilities
- Define reference architectures for agentic AI orchestration (multi-agent patterns, event-driven workflows) and MCP integration with AWS, Azure, GCP, and enterprise systems
- Establish frameworks for cost governance controls (budget thresholds, tagging, anomaly detection) using OPA/Rego or Sentinel; design IaC guardrails and reusable modules
- Lead squads to implement agentic workflows, IaC modules, and policy libraries; ensure CI/CD integration and automated compliance checks
- Mentor associate managers, consultants, and analysts on automation best practices and FinOps engineering standards
- Operationalize Responsible AI standards (Policy 1010, Standard #7); ensure RBAC, secrets management, and auditability in all agentic workflows
- Define KPIs for automation coverage, policy adherence, and realized savings; publish dashboards and executive readouts
- Support proposals, client workshops, and SOW development for agentic-enabled FinOps programs
